Ciao Valentina, 
regarding the cases, candidate-led are more frequent. But I recommend you to solve during the preparation also interviewer-led cases.

Hello Valentina!

My Monitor assessment last year was a full day assessment centre withone team round, and one interview which included a presentation I had prepared in the first part of the day. The team round had one case study and a specific objective for each candidate - candidates had their own problem packs and had 15 minutes to present the insights and come to a conclusion on the course of action with the team.

After lunch, the majority of the candidates get sent home and those that made it through the team round had 90 minutes to prepare a presentation on a topic (not case study and very loose instructions e.g. what are three ways that technology impact an industry of your choosing?). These presentations were given to partners in the final section, which was an interview. The interview felt more like a conversation, with questions around working style etc. more than "tell me about a time when you..."-type questions. There was no case study in my assessment.

If you do have an assessment centre, I would stress that your character/ability to work well with others and your demeanor are more important than the answers you come up with.
